#1ff97d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#1ff97d is composed of 12.2% red, 97.6% green and 49%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 87.6% cyan, 0% magenta, 49.8% yellow and 2.4% black. It has a hue angle of 145.9 degrees, a saturation of 94.8% and a lightness of 54.9%. #1ff97d color hex could be obtained by blending #3efffa with #00f300. Closest websafe color is: #33ff66.

Shades and Tints of #1ff97d

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#000502 is the darkest color, while #f1fff7 is the lightest one.
